Megan and Wesley knew they wanted their wedding day to be fun and casual. The Picnic House was the perfect choice for their reception. Offering a huge raw space that can be set up to fit each couples’ needs, the possibilities are endless. Megan was not afraid to use bright colors and had the catering team set up oval tables with white tablecloths to offset the napkins in various hues of yellow, fuchsia and blue. The centerpieces were a combination of pastel wild flowers , mason jars with candles and greenery placed on an oval mirror. Each guest also received a cute jar filled with M&M’s in colors that matched the napkins.
Our team met the couple in Grand Army Plaza for their first look. Megan was simply adorable in a white silk gown with bell skirt that flared out. Her red hair was styled in romantic waves and swept to the side. She chose a bird cage veil with tulle added for fullness. Her unique Bridal bouquet featured hand made felt flowers in pinks, blues and oranges (great idea for Brides who want to save their bouquet) . Her groom wore a blue suit with bright blue tie and fun polka dot socks to go with the fun colorful theme of their wedding. His boutonniere was also made from felt and looked great!
After taking a stroll through the park and sharing a few kisses, the happy couple and our team headed over to Prospect Park to meet the wedding party for more photos. The bridesmaids wore blue dresses and also had personalized felt flower bouquets. The guys wore blue suits to match the groom and also sported the fun polka dot socks!
Their ceremony took place outdoors on the lawn of the park under a wooden hand made arch decorated with embroidery hoops with lace fabric (another great DIY project!) The best man officiated the ceremony and really personalized their ceremony to reflect their love story. After being pronounced Husband and Wife everyone headed inside for cocktails.
The couple started the reception with their first dance and enjoyed speeches from their parents. The party went well into the night and everyone had a great time.
